After Manchester City, Liverpool and Tottenham could only manage draws at the weekend, there is a new form team in the Premier League. It’s not Manchester United – who recorded a fourth win in five – but Bournemouth, who have now picked up more points over their last six matches (14) than any other side in the division.

Bournemouth were in the relegation zone at Christmas – with just 15 points from their first 19 games – but they are now up to ninth in the league after a seven-game unbeaten run, their longest since they were promoted in 2015. They are two points closer to seventh place – which could give them European football for the first time in their history – than 18th, where they sat on Christmas Day.
It has been a remarkable turnaround. Their victories over Arsenal and Chelsea in recent weeks have rightly been highlighted, but their newfound ability to avoid defeat against clubs lower down the table has been equally impressive. They have not been beaten by a team currently in the bottom half of the table since they lost to Watford in August. With five of their next seven league games against sides battling the drop, there is a real chance their march up the table could continue.
Eddie Howe seems to have added some street smarts to his passing principles this season. Bournemouth’s averages for possession (48%), pass accuracy (77.1%) and shots per game (11.7) all rank among the top 10 in the league but those numbers are all lower than they were in their first two campaigns in the Premier League. Their improvement this season has come from being better when out of possession. They are more organised and reserved in their defensive play. They are in less of a hurry to win the ball back and are making better decisions as a result. Their average of 13.2 tackles per game is way down on their debut season in the league (18.6) and also the lowest of all 20 teams in the league this season.
Bournemouth conceded 67 goals in each of their first two http://www.officialavalancheauthentic.com/Erik_Johnson_Jersey seasons in the Premier League (1.76 per game), but have cut that down to 37 so far this time around – just 1.42 per match. Bringing in Asmir Begovic and Nathan Ake has helped, but the entire team has a better structure when they don’t have the ball.
Howe has been touted as a future England manager and he has stuck to homegrown players in the transfer window. Ten of his 13 most used players this season were born in England and the three outliers – Begovic, Ake and Josh King – have all played in the country since they were teenagers. Their rise up the table has been inspired by the performances of two young Englishmen, Lewis Cook and Jordon Ibe, who are both excelling this season after frustrating debut campaigns on the south coast.
Ibe struggled to live up to his £15m price tag – a club record fee at the time – when he arrived from Liverpool at the start of last season but he is just 22 and is now starting to have a real influence on the team. Bournemouth had lost their first four games of the season when he turned in a match-winning performance from the bench Authentic La'el Collins Jersey against Chris Hogan Authentic Jersey Brighton in September, setting up two goals. His intervention handed Bournemouth their first points of the campaign, gave him some confidence and proved to Howe that he has an important role to play. The winger now has six assists for the season, which is not just the most in the squad this season but the highest produced by a Bournemouth player in their three seasons in the Premier League.
Cook, who celebrated his 21st birthday on Saturday with a victory over Stoke City, was considered something of a coup for the club when he arrived from Leeds in the summer of 2016. Fans have wanted to see more of him – especially after he captained England to glory at the Under-20 World Cup last summer – and he has been given a run in the team this season. The youngster has added bite and energy to the midfield, leading the team for tackles this season (2.1) but also pushing the team forwards, with 1.6 dribbles per game – a figure only King can better.
Bournemouth have won 1.5 points per game when he has started and just 0.8 per game when he has been left out. Only three of their 11 defeats in the league have come in the 14 matches Cook has started. Antonio Conte has admitted serious concerns over when Álvaro Morata will be fit to return from a troublesome back injury and cast doubt over the Spaniard’s involvement in Chelsea’s Champions League ties against Barcelona.

The club record signing, who cost an initial £58m from Real Madrid last summer and has scored 10 goals in 20 Premier League appearances, first complained of discomfort more than three weeks ago and has not featured since being sent off in extra time in the FA Cup third-round replay against Norwich in mid-January. Chelsea’s medical staff continue to explore different ways to treat the pain but Morata has failed to respond to the treatment.

Conte is likely to give Olivier Giroud a first start since an £18m move from Arsenal in Monday’s game against West Bromwich Albion, when Chelsea hope to recover some poise after successive three-goal defeats by Bournemouth and Watford.
“We have been talking a lot about bad results but sometimes we forget we are facing a serious situation,” said the head coach. “Players like Morata, for us, are very important and have been missing for a long period of time. I don’t know how long he will be out.
“We are struggling a lot to find a solution to solve the pain in his back. If you ask me whether he needs a day, a month or the rest of the season, I don’t know. For this reason, I’m a bit worried. You know very well the importance of the player.”
Chelsea host Barça at Stamford Bridge on 20 February and are due to travel to Manchester City and Manchester United before the return at the Camp Nou in mid-March. They are in effect preparing for life without the 25-year-old in those fixtures.

There were times over the past three years when Matty Fryatt felt “like a car on the driveway, rusting away”. He talks about being “lost and forgotten” at Nottingham Forest, where he battled to overcome an achilles injury that led to three operations and plenty of soul‑searching as he kept asking himself when he would ever get the chance to return to the pitch. The answer, Fryatt decided this week, is never.

After travelling all over Europe in search of a cure, undergoing Womens Ryan White Jersey surgery that he regrets, fighting back tears on the training ground and feeling embarrassed that he was simply unable to run, Fryatt has come to the conclusion that enough is enough and used this interview to announce his retirement from professional football at the age of 31.
“It’s closure really,” the former Walsall, Leicester, Hull and Forest striker says. “There’s been a cloud over me. And that feeling of: ‘Will I ever get back?’ The longer it has gone on, being a realist, it’s probably like, you’re not going to be back to where you should be, to go to a club and say: ‘Yeah, I’m here, I can offer you this.’ I would be going into a club and faking it as such. And after what I’ve been through, I wouldn’t want to do that to anyone. I’m too honest to do that.”
Fryatt has not played since March 2015, when the pain in his achilles was so unbearable he was “just like a statue” – and that passage of time means he has had long enough to come to terms with the fact he will never experience the adrenaline rush of scoring in front of tens of thousands of people again.
Yet the frustration – and that is the word Fryatt uses over and again – is no one ever got to the bottom of what was wrong with his achilles and how something that seemed so minor, when he felt a “niggle” during a Championship game against Birmingham City in November 2014, ended up bringing a premature end to a career in which he scored 135 goals across the four divisions and appeared in an FA Cup final.
“From scans they would say I had a blow to the area. But I cannot remember anything [like that],” Fryatt says. “From the March period to May in that [2014-15] season I rested and did nothing, and then went to run again and it was Dante Fowler Jr Youth jersey worse. I was coming in off the training pitch nearly crying, hobbling around in absolute agony. I could not run. It was embarrassing. I then went from operation to operation. The first procedure I had was minor. The next was major, so it was taking away the achilles, going underneath it, smashing a whole load of bone Ryan Kesler Jersey out to ease that area, then reattaching the achilles – and I don’t even know if that was the answer.
“I’ve seen http://www.officialbengalsfootballproshop.com/WOMENS_YOUTH_CARLOS_DUNLAP_JERSEY.html the stuff on [Santi] Cazorla at the minute – his achilles is like mine without the skin graft. I don’t know the guy but he’s had X amount of operations in an area where there is the least blood flow, so the healing process is terrible. I wish him well but I’m looking at that thinking it’s not good for him because of the area. With me, in hindsight, I wouldn’t have done any of the operations.”
Fryatt joined Forest in June 2014, a month after playing for Hull in their 3-2 FA Cup final defeat by Arsenal, but started only 17 matches in three years and describes his time at the club as “a complete disaster”. It is a measure of how long he was out injured, and how chaotic life at the City Ground was at the time, that one manager, Philippe Montanier, arrived and departed without Fryatt meeting him. Although that was partly because Fryatt was spending so much time doing rehabilitation work at St George’s Park, he still finds it curious there was “no one above [the manager] or in other departments saying: ‘Where’s this guy?’”
Fryatt says: “They paid my wages and for most of the operations apart from a procedure at the end, which I sorted myself separately, so I can’t grumble at that. But nobody was accountable for things. If I was at another club, people would have been wondering what was going on with http://www.officialnflstoreco.com/denzel-perryman-jersey-c-1_1015_1913.html me. At Forest it was like I was a car on the driveway, rusting away and they thought: ‘Just leave it, we’ll get a new car.’ I’d get further down the line and nobody would ask: ‘What’s happening with this rusting car? Roy Hodgson has admitted his relationship with Sam Allardyce has been wrecked after his successor as England manager was filmed mocking him, making remarks he found insulting and for which he has not had a personal apology.

Allardyce, whose Everton welcome Hodgson’s Crystal Palace to Goodison Park on Saturday, was caught on camera in September 2016 calling his predecessor “Woy” during conversations with undercover reporters, and suggesting he would be no use as a public speaker Courtney Upshaw Authentic Jersey because “he’d send http://www.authenticmetshop.com/authentic-curtis-granderson-jersey.html them all to sleep, he hasn’t got the personality”. He went on to suggest that Hodgson had been “too indecisive” as England succumbed to defeat against Iceland at Euro 2016.

The newspaper sting cost Allardyce his job as national coach after one game, prompting him to issue an apology for his conduct in a statement relayed through the Football Association after his mutually agreed departure. It contained a reference to Allardyce regretting “my comments with regard to other individuals”, but there was no mention of Hodgson by name.
Although Hodgson could accept the footballing criticisms of events in Nice, it is understood he took particular offence to the personal nature Kelvin Benjamin Youth jersey of Allardyce’s comments about his speech. Asked if he had received a private apology, Hodgson merely offered “No”. When pushed as to whether the remarks had disappointed him, he added: “Do you like being insulted? No, not particularly. Did it bother me? I didn’t lose any sleep over it. My relationship with him before I always thought was good. Now I would expect it to be less good.”
Allardyce, who went on to enjoy a successful six-month stint in charge of Palace last season before resigning in May Authentic Russ Grimm Jersey after retaining the club’s top-flight status, is apparently intent upon addressing the issue on Saturday. “I’ll hopefully speak to him at the game,” he said. “A lot of time has passed since that unfortunate situation. I did [try to call Hodgson] once, but didn’t http://www.officialbluejaystore.com/authentic-18-darwin-barney-jersey.html get through.
“I never apologised personally because I never got hold of him, but when it came out I did publicly. More than once. If you are going to do something like that I prefer it to be private, but I’ve never had the opportunity privately to talk about it which would be better than a conversation on the phone. Hopefully he is fine with it.”
Yet any belated attempt by Allardyce to apologise will fall on deaf ears. “No, it’s far too late,” Hodgson said. Draymond Green Authentic Jersey “It has gone. It belongs to the distant past. In jobs like I am doing at the moment, when you are the manager of a Premier League club, you live very much in the ultimate present and the future. I’m not interested.”
Palace will travel to Merseyside three points clear of the relegation zone and denied nine senior players through injury, with Wilfried Zaha facing a month out after straining knee ligaments. The winger consulted a specialist this week and, although the problem does not require surgery, will miss at least four top-flight games. They have not won a league game without Zaha since September 2016. “But the good news is he’s a very quick healer,” said Hodgson. “He’s not out for the rest of the season. He’ll be back.”
There is no interest in securing the former Arsenal and Manchester City http://www.officialmavericksproshop.com/authentic-34-devin-harris-jersey.html midfielder Samir Nasri, who left the Turkish club Antalyaspor on transfer deadline day. Alexis Sánchez’s agent has confirmed the Manchester United striker has accepted a prison sentence for tax fraud, but has described the agreement as “entirely unjust” and attacked the Spanish authorities for effectively forcing him and other players into signing the deal. He says other players have been obliged to do much the same.

Fernando Felicevich has accused the state of changing its interpretation of the law http://www.officialbravestore.com/Deion_Sanders_Jersey and pursuing professional footballers, particularly foreigners, exercising pressure through “obscene” leaks to the media and the threat of long legal processes and prison sentences.
Lionel Messi and Cristiano Ronaldo are just two of “infinite” numbers of players who have been charged, and Felicevich has insisted there will be more.
Reports appeared on Wednesday morning revealed Sánchez had agreed a deal with the state attorney, accepting the charges against him for allegedly defrauding the Spanish treasury of €1m while he was at Barcelona in 2012-13.
The state said he had used a company based in Malta to receive image rights paid by the Catalan club and Sánchez accepted the charges, agreeing to a 16-month prison sentence. He will repay the amount in full, plus interest. Because the sentence is less than two years, he will not serve any time in Womens Erik Johnson Jersey jail.
But far from admitting the agreement is a demonstration of Sánchez’s guilt, his agent said publicly what some tax specialists and lawyers have said privately, attacking the state and inland revenue for pursuing players with “unfair” charges Braxton Miller Youth jersey they have little choice but to accept as a means of avoiding worse problems.
Those are charges, he alleges, which are founded upon a reinterpretation of the law and are forced through via underhand means.
“Once again, there has been a leak from the Spanish Authentic Albert Pujols Jersey tax office, [this time] outlining an agreement between our client Alexis Sánchez and public prosecutors,” Felicevich said in a statement. “Despite having demonstrated that Alexis has committed no crime, we have been obliged, following the recommendations of our [legal] advisers, to accept the unjustified pact offered in order to palliate the emotional, personal and economic cost of long, tedious, trials where the media are used to publicly expose and judge private matters.”
Felicevich accused the state and the tax office of http://www.titansfootballofficialproshop.com/Authentic-Demarco-Murray-Jersey applying the same means of pressure against players across Spain. Lionel Messi was handed an initial 21-month sentence for fraud, while a number of other figures, including Javier Mascherano and José Mourinho, reached agreement with inland revenue and the state prosecutors’ office. Cristiano Ronaldo continues to fight charges against him, protesting his innocence, and his case is ongoing.

The Nerazzurri just keep on drawing. They have done so five times in a row, and Denzelle Good Jersey the last four of those by the exact same 1-1 scoreline. Even the order of the goals is becoming familiar. Against Fiorentina, Spal and now Crotone, Inter have taken the lead only to concede an equaliser in the second half.
In fairness, that is a slight improvement on the run of three losses they Kawann Short Youth jersey endured at the end of 2017. In total, Inter have gone 10 games without a victory over 90 minutes. Their sole triumph of the last two months came on penalties in the Coppa Italia, against second-tier Pordenone.
How does this happen to a side who had been soaring? Inter were top and touted as title contenders when they thrashed Chievo 5-0 at the start of December. They have not scored more than once in any fixture since. Rarely, indeed, have they threatened to.
Saturday was indicative. Inter scored with their first attempt on target against Crotone, Éder’s header deflecting up off Davide Faraoni and over Alex Cordaz. But rather than put their 17th-placed opponents to the sword, Spalletti’s team settled into a slow rhythm, and were punished when Andrea Barberis equalised on the hour.
Crotone, whose performances have been improving under Walter Zenga, deserve credit. This was their first-ever point at San Siro, earned with a starting XI featuring 10 Italians, and only one of those – the goalkeeper – over 27. A midfield trio of Barberis (24), Rolando Mandragora (20) and Womens Pavel Zacha Jersey Ahmed Benali (25) more than held their own against Matías Vecino, Borja Valero and Marcelo Brozovic.
It was a conflicting experience for Inter fans, who retain deep affection for Zenga. There were banners in the Curva Nord hailing him as “one of us” and he bounced along with supporters briefly during a rendition of “Chi non salta Rossonero è” (Anyone not jumping is a Milan fan”).
“An act of exuberance that does not offend anyone,” reflected Zenga when asked about it. “I was a kid who sat in the Curva, too … I had already come here with Catania and Palermo, and the fans always greet me as though I stopped playing a year ago even though it’s actually much longer. I’m convinced that supporters appreciate people who work hard and give everything for the shirt.”
Those words were not intended as a dig at this current Inter team, but there is a feeling among supporters that some of the current squad could do more. It would be hard to argue that Inter lack the talent to perform better when they had already done so through the first 15 games.
Spalletti refused to throw anyone under the bus, insisting: “There are no players who don’t care, if the level is not what it ought to be then that is my fault.” It is true this team can appear to lack a tactical solution beyond whipping yet more crosses towards a lone striker.

Virgil van Dijk has said he can handle the scrutiny of being the world’s most expensive defender and his £75m price-tag should not detract from Liverpool’s fine defensive display against Tottenham Hotspur.

The Netherlands international has made an eventful start to his Liverpool career: scoring a late FA Cup winner against Everton on his debut, conceding a 95th-minute penalty against Spurs on Sunday and being told to lose weight by an Anfield predecessor in Jamie Carragher. “He needs to come into the dressing room and see if I need to lose some weight because I don’t think I need to,” Van Dijk responded, jokingly, to Carragher’s comment.

Van Dijk accepts he Womens Andrew Wiggins Jersey is under the spotlight after Liverpool broke their transfer record and the world record for a defender last month to sign him from Southampton, who Jürgen Klopp’s team face on Sunday. The 26-year-old insists he can cope with the pressure, although he believes Liverpool’s overall defending should not be judged purely on the basis of his transfer fee.
“I know because I made such a big http://www.authenticseattlemarinersshop.com/Ken-Griffey-Jersey step, for a lot of money, everything is going to be analysed,” the Liverpool centre-half said. “No one is going to look at the good things you do. Everybody is going to watch the bad things and that is how it is. But I will discuss it with the people who want to make me better, who can Womens Taylor Lewan Jersey make me better, and that is the manager and the players around me. If they think it is right then that is the way forward.
“It is a strength of mine to not really bother too much when people have their opinions, especially negative opinions. I http://www.authenticgrizzliestore.com/Lorenzen_Wright_Jersey know when I am doing it well and exactly when I am doing it wrong. No one will talk about my performance [against Spurs] in general. We defended very well, had two penalties against us with a lot of question marks around them, but no one is going to talk about that. But I know that as a team we did very well against one of the best strikers in Europe [Harry Kane].”
Klopp has claimed it will be next season before Liverpool see the best of Van Dijk given he missed much of last year with an ankle injury. The Liverpool manager, who also kept the defender on the bench for last week’s win at Huddersfield Town, also believes the Dutchman will need time to adapt to a different playing style.
Van Dijk concurred: “I have been out for eight months – last January until September really – and I didn’t play at Premier League level. It is not easy to come back and especially when I have made such a big step as now with all the eyes on me and they look at every small detail. I am just focusing on the team and myself.
“The football we play, the pressing, the different options with players, it http://www.authenticramsofficialshop.com/Nike-Troy-Hill-Jersey.html is totally different. So you need time to get used to everything but I am working on it every day together with the team. I am talking with the manager and everyone who can help me out.”
The defender also insisted he has no concern over the reception that potentially awaits him at St Mary’s this weekend. Jahleel Addae Womens Jersey “Maybe they can boo the whole game. What can you do about it? You can’t do anything. Authentic Ryan Anderson Jersey I made the decision, I have enjoyed every bit of it and I am very grateful for everything that they [Southampton] did for me. Antonio Conte has challenged the Chelsea hierarchy to back him publicly and demonstrate they retain faith in his stewardship in an attempt to quash suggestions his job is under threat.

The Italian will go into Monday’s game at Watford with his side 19 points behind the leaders, Manchester City, and in a battle to finish in the top four, as a testing second campaign in charge reaches its final months. There have been tensions behind the scenes over recruitment, concerns Brett Anderson Jersey over the intensity of his training and calls of late from the head coach for the board to show “realism” and “patience”.
Neither have been traits particularly associated with Roman Abramovich’s Chelsea and, although there is a growing acceptance Conte will depart Stamford Bridge in the summer, the head coach has called for a public show of support to demonstrate he retains the board’s backing even in the short term.
“I must be honest, there were these type of rumours and speculation [that he might be sacked] even after the first game of the season when we lost against Burnley,” Conte said. “Maybe I’d like the club to prepare a statement for me, no? To say they trust me in my work and my job.
“But, at the same time, I know this never happened in the past, so why should I hope for something different? But, for sure, I’d like to have a statement of support against this speculation. The challenge is that, in the past, this never happened. So it’s a big challenge [for the board] to change the approach now. But, for sure, I’d be glad.”
Although Abramovich has always remained reluctant to speak in public, Chelsea did issue a 57-word statement offering José Mourinho their “full support” in October 2015 after a fourth defeat of his team’s fledgling title defence. That was an Carl Banks Youth jersey unprecedented move under the oligarch’s ownership but did not instigate an upturn and patience snapped in mid-December.
Conte’s side have competed far more impressively and, had City not sprinted clear at the top, their run of two defeats in 17 Premier League matches might have kept them in contention. They have also reached the semi-finals of the Carabao Cup and remained in the FA Cup and Champions League, all with a squad the head coach had warned was not deep enough to challenge on four fronts.
Yet the campaign has been played out to a backdrop of discord and the depth of the champions’ options has been exposed by injuries, with Ross Barkley, who is understood to have pulled up in training at the end of last week, the eighth player to suffer a hamstring complaint. The England midfielder is being assessed, with the latest problem apparently not associated with the serious injury that left him in rehabilitation at Everton http://www.authenticsabresstore.com/-7-rick-martin-jersey_c-470.html until his move to London.
Chelsea have played 40 games this season – that tally was 28 at this stage last year – and there http://www.officialfootballcardinalsstore.com/Nike-Josh-Bynes-Jersey.html had been concerns Conte has not eased the intensity of training. He has dismissed that notion. “If you compare to the other clubs, we have fewer injuries,” he said. “The only problem is that, this season, we are playing a lot more and our squad wasn’t big enough to give them the right rest. We are working less [in training] than last season. A lot less.
“For sure, you have to change your plan, your work. When you play every three days, it’s impossible to give intensity in these two days between one game and another. Sometimes, when I have had the possibility, I have tried to do a little window of work for the players I had decided to rest [after a game]. But in this country, with four competitions and with the intensity of every game, you have to face a season with a big squad. This is very, very important. It’s very important to try to understand and find the best solution.”

In the aftermath of a defeat Antonio Conte tends to drop his guard. The emotions are too raw and the Italian, consumed by that toxic blend of disappointment and frustration, lashes out and airs his troubles. Yet, as he lurched from an insistence he has been overachieving to preaching realism over Chelsea’s aspirations in the wake of a humiliating home loss to Bournemouth, it was hard not to conclude that this is a head coach pushing his relationship with his employers to breaking point.

Those up in the directors’ seats or across in Roman Abramovich’s box in the West Stand do not want to hear that the coaching staff are “exploiting this squad at the maximum level” when opponents who had started the evening two points above the relegation zone have just carved them apart at will. Or, indeed, that Conte had seen it all coming, with the buildup to the game deemed a disaster after he had built his frontline around Michy Batshuayi despite the likelihood of the Belgian departing on loan. http://www.dolphinsshopfootballonline.com/Larry-Csonka-Jersey That last comment had been delivered before kick-off but smacked of defeatism. Remind the players enough times they are underprepared, or fatigued, http://www.officialredwingsauthentic.com/authentic-33-kris-draper-jersey.html and they will believe it.

The tone was in effect one of I told you so. All little digs at the hierarchy designed to draw focus to the rather haphazard squad strengthening of last summer that has left options limited or the reluctance to compete with the Manchester clubs in the mid-winter window. Resources have apparently been stretched to breaking point, with Andreas Christensen’s the seventh hamstring injury of a campaign that has crammed in 40 games by the end of January (compared with 28 last term). The players’ commitment, Conte said, was not in doubt and yet it was only just dawning on them that it will be a struggle to qualify for Europe’s elite competition. The Steven Nelson Jersey board has to recognise “that, if we are able to reach a place in Jeremy Lin Youth jersey the Champions League, it will be a great success”. Recent Chelsea history shows standards are set higher, realistically or not.
This was just http://www.authenticpittsburghpiratesshop.com/Joaquin-Benoit-Jersey the latest grumbling which might be considered a direct provocation of the ownership. There have been publicly aired criticisms and challenges of authority for weeks, even while the team extended their unbeaten run, if not always with victories. His suggestions that executives, including the director Marina Granovskaia, dictate recruitment over his head had hit a nerve to prompt a reminder from on high, after elimination from the Carabao Cup, that he should stop implying he had Fran Tarkenton Youth jersey no input into transfer policy.
Conte still used his media conference before the Bournemouth fixture to claim he did not remember Emerson Palmieri from Italy. The board would argue that Palmieri and Olivier Giroud, who trained together at Cobham on Thursday while the walking wounded undertook their rehabilitation, were his recommendations. Those familiar with how Conte worked at Juventus may recognise his abrasive style. To them, last season’s relative calm was more surprising than the success he inspired.
These are unsettled times at the champions, even as the fan base still rejoice in what Conte achieved last term as well as what he has coaxed out this season. The first team had lost once in 21 domestic games before the Arsenal defeat, even if that sequence was undermined by a succession of goalless draws and Manchester City’s serene progress. Chelsea remain in the top four, have extended their participation in Europe to a knockout game against Barcelona, boast a favourable draw in the FA Cup fifth round and reached the semi-finals of the Carabao Cup. But no one is really kidded. There is an inevitability about where this is going, and the mood has long been one of private acceptance that Conte and club will part company in the summer.
Murmurings from Italy have reaffirmed as much and it would be naive to think Chelsea are not considering a succession plan. Luis Enrique’s name crops up regularly. The board’s policy through January probably reflected a state of flux. Conte wanted the deals that never materialised over the summer – Alex Sandro from Juve, Virgil van Dijk at Southampton and Alexis Sánchez at Arsenal – to be revisited. Instead, Chelsea secured Ross Barkley before moving late for Palmieri and Giroud.
Securing for £50m a 24-year-old England international and a 23-year-old Italian hopeful, players of potential who meet the club’s recruitment criteria, as well as a France forward of established reputation would appear sound business. But the younger players need time to rediscover their rhythm after bad injuries while Giroud, at 31 and on an 18-month deal, feels like a short-term fix. A far better one than Andy Carroll or Peter Crouch, admittedly, but still a forward to see Chelsea through their latest transition.

The build-up was dominated by Riyad Mahrez, a player who wanted to be anywhere but Goodison Park in the employ of Leicester City. The night belonged to Séamus Coleman, a player who had given everything to grace this famous old ground once again. Everton, and Theo Walcott in particular, thrived on his quality and passion to record a crucial first win of the year.

Ten months on from suffering a double leg fracture at the Aviva Stadium in Dublin, the Republic of Ireland captain returned to the Premier League with a performance that not only allayed doubts about his powers of recovery but instantly underlined his importance to Everton.
Coleman came to the fore as Sam Allardyce’s team took control against Leicester and Walcott announced his arrival from Arsenal in style with his first two goals for the club. The defender was also prominent in repelling a late fightback from Leicester that had seemed unlikely until Wayne Rooney fouled Wilfred Ndidi inside the area and Jamie Vardy scored from the penalty spot. Strong in the tackle and rampaging forward even in stoppage time, Coleman set the example for Everton to follow in claiming their first victory for eight matches.
The respect he commands was evident on the final whistle. Vardy and Kasper Schmeichel offered hugs and words of praise. Goodison resounded to the sound of “Sixty Grand, Sixty Grand, Séamus Coleman”. Nights like this make 10 months in the gym worthwhile. “For Séamus to finish the 90 minutes and in the 92nd minute go on a run of 80 yards with the ball was outstanding for me and an example to every player at this football club,” said Allardyce. “To perform with that energy and quality when you’ve been out for 10 months is just marvellous to see.”
Walcott struck up an instant rapport with the Irish captain on Everton’s right flank and provided the cutting edge the team http://www.carolinahurricanesofficialonline.com/Adidas-Sebastian-Aho-Jersey have lacked all season to continue his fine start since arriving from Arsenal for £20m. His energy and confidence also proved infectious to Everton, who started with a sluggishness reminiscent of their last home appearance against West Bromwich Albion before claiming the upper hand and a deserved win.
Claude Puel claimed his Leicester team would not make an excuse of Mahrez’s absence as he waited in vain to join Manchester City but the distraction was unavoidable. The visitors started the brighter and could have established a comfortable Nick Easton Jersey early lead when Harry Maguire headed over from a Marc Albrighton corner and Ndidi steered another header against the crossbar, but their levels plummeted as soon as they fell behind.
Cuco Martina instigated the breakthrough by dispossessing Ben Chilwell just outside the Leicester penalty area. The ball broke for Gylfi Sigurdsson, who picked out Walcott arriving unmarked at the back post and he converted with ease past Schmeichel.
Oumar Niasse, favoured in attack to the new £27m signing Cenk Tosun, should have doubled Everton’s lead but dragged horribly wide with the goal gaping. Goodison was a mass of people with hands on heads at the miss, but moments later it was forgotten. Sigurdsson and Rooney combined in midfield for the latter to send a deep cross to the back post where Michael Keane and Daniel Amartey duelled for the header. The ball appeared to spin off the Leicester defender’s head and fell perfectly for Walcott, standing unmarked on the other side of the area, to volley home his second under the exposed Schmeichel.
Everton squandered several chances to extend their lead and it was only after Vardy’s late penalty that nerves crept in and Leicester rallied. Substitute Kelechi Iheanacho struck the bar http://www.texansprosshop.com/Benardrick_Mckinney_Jersey_Cheap and post within Jason Garrison Womens Jersey seconds of Paul Richardson Youth jersey his introduction and Martina blocked a goal-bound drive from Matty James. Their recovery petered out. Coleman’s performance did not.

As a former Arsenal player Alexis Sánchez is Womens Duane Kuiper Jersey likely to be booed when he steps out for Manchester United against Tottenham at Wembley on Wednesday evening but José Mourinho is confident his new signing can cope with any rough reception he might receive in England.

“The story has gone round that he is on one of the top salaries in the Premier League so he is going to get a little bit of attention wherever he goes,” the United manager said. “I don’t think he cares, though. I think he’s http://www.canucksteamproshop.com/Trevor_Linden_Jersey used to it. I don’t think it is easy for him when Chile play in Brazil, Argentina and Paraguay but that is what he has grown up with. He’s an experienced professional. Crowd reaction isn’t going to be a problem for him.”

The sort of money Manchester United are paying him means Sánchez can expect to be selected for most games, especially those against top-four rivals, though Matt Forte Youth jersey Mourinho does not believe his presence will be detrimental to Marcus Rashford’s time on the pitch and long-term development. Jamie Redknapp has suggested the 20-year-old striker might have to go somewhere else to get the games necessary to further his career, yet Mourinho says he can and will progress at Old Trafford.
“Marcus’s story is quite interesting because he started playing under Mr Van Gaal when the team was in trouble and short of options,” Mourinho Brandon Sutter Jersey said. “Then the monster that kills the little kids arrived and everyone said he would not appear in the first team. In fact he has played every game since then, either starting or coming from the bench. He has played as a striker, as a left winger and a right winger and he has gone to the national team.
“The kid is having a hell of an experience at every level. An amazing future awaits him and being surrounded by top players http://www.philadelphiaeaglesauthentic.com/Authentic-Jake-Elliott-Jersey can only help him. The whole story of Marcus not getting minutes and matches is really tired http://www.authenticfloridapanthers.com/authentic-henrik-borgstrom-jersey because he’s a very important player for us.”
Mourinho is now happy with his forward line. He will probably look to strengthen midfield in the summer with Michael Carrick retiring and Marouane Fellaini coming to terms with life as a squad player, but he sees no need to bring in new attacking players nor can he imagine where he might look for reinforcements.
“I think in attack it is now difficult for us to improve,” he said. “Where are we going to get a better combination of players than we have? We cannot buy Messi, we cannot buy Cristiano Ronaldo – these are the best players of the last decade. Other than those two where can we get better players than Mata, Martial, Lingard, Rashford, Alexis and Lukaku? In that department we have an amazing group of players.”
Juan Mata is the oldest of that half-dozen, by a few months from Sánchez, and was not expected to last long under Mourinho because the same manager moved him out of Chelsea four years ago. In fact the 29-year-old has just signed a new contract extension at United, giving his manager another excuse to point out that the reputation that precedes him does not always stand up to scrutiny. “The big story when I arrived one and half years ago was that Mata was in trouble, in trouble, in trouble,” Mourinho said. “Now he’s getting an extension of one more year. He is an important player.
